Specs

  • VDSL2/ADSL2+ Modem Router, supporting up to 100Mbps broadband speeds.
  • Simultaneous 2.4GHz 300Mbps and 5GHz 300Mbps WiFi.
  • 4 Gigabit Ports.
  • Ethernet WAN (EWAN) for connecting to VDSL/ADSL modems.
  • WiFi On/Off Switch allows users to simply turn their wireless radio on or off.
  • Supports IPv6.

Factory Reset

  • Method 1: With the router powered on, press and hold the RESET button on the rear panel for 8 to 10 seconds before releasing it.
  • Method 2: Login to router, click "System Tools", click "Factory Defaults", click "Restore", router will reboot with factory defaults.

Default Username/Password
IP: 192.168.1.1
Username: admin
Password: admin
